Output ecfd5b66eb7cbbc0ba182801a75c38262de59c53f1dff8fe879a1cee43600706:2

value
133850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a9f0e0ec44359f5413acbc8f08788dbc7d9fb5c OP_EQUAL
address
35aNqvspcZhZw9ZHm1v9Tag5YbvZVRQwrb
transaction
ecfd5b66eb7cbbc0ba182801a75c38262de59c53f1dff8fe879a1cee43600706
spent
true